Definition of SUSPENSEFUL

suspenseful

Adjective Satellite

  • (of a situation) characterized by or causing suspense

Adj

  • Inducing suspense.

Examples

  • The television movie was so suspenseful that I leaped in the air and screamed when the doorbell rang.

Origin / Etymology

From suspense + -ful.

Synonyms

cliff-hanging, nail-biting, suspensive
